Features
Improve uptime and mitigate disruptions
Because downtime is unacceptable in mission-critical communications, we have enhanced the S1 base station’s resiliency. By migrating P25 channel software from the hardware to dual DSC 8500 site processors, we provide software redundancy for every channel at the site. Furthermore, the S1 is engineered with robust cybersecurity practices to defend against ever-changing threats.
Maximize space efficiency
Radio sites eventually face space constraints as capacity or new technologies are added. By consolidating numerous site management functions into the DSC 8500 site processor, S1 deployments can lower the component count, minimizing maintenance and potential points of failure while creating extra room for future expansion.
Simplify operations and ownership
Maintaining uninterrupted service for your users is a formidable challenge. To simplify security patching and routine maintenance, the S1 base station utilizes a modern software architecture. This design allows for security patches and software updates to be executed in the background, ensuring zero downtime.
